Vickywood CUMARU EASE 135 vs Vickywood CUMARU UP 145
Both of these are Vickywood tents, so the question is not which brand to trust but which size and configuration suits your vehicle and how you camp. The CUMARU EASE 135 and the CUMARU UP 145 share Vickywood's construction and warranty; where they part company is in the numbers below.
The CUMARU EASE 135 is 8 kg lighter at 69 kg against 77 kg, which on a factory roof rated for 68 to 75 kg is often the difference between a legal fit and a rack upgrade. Floor area is close to identical at 2.6 m² and 2.77 m², so neither wins on sleeping room. Headroom separates them further: 145 cm in the CUMARU EASE 135 against 130 cm, which is the difference between sitting up to dress and doing it lying down. The CUMARU EASE 135 lists $324 lower, at $2,905 against $3,229.
The CUMARU EASE 135 uses aluminum 6 Series; the CUMARU UP 145 uses aluminum with aluminum honeycomb base. Canvas differs too: recycled 320 g/m2 ripstop polyester, PU-coated; rainfly 420D Oxford polyester, 5,000 mm water column, UV 50+ against 320 g/m2 ripstop polyester, 3,000 mm water column.

CUMARU EASE 135
The CUMARU EASE 135 is a lightweight aluminium hardshell that opens semi-automatically on STABILUS gas struts, sleeping 2 on a 200 x 130 cm area with a 6 cm mattress. Its top shell is an integrated rack rated to 100 kg and it has two 100 cm dual-tone LED strips with USB-C. A dedicated annex fitting both the EASE and XP is offered separately.

CUMARU UP 145
The CUMARU UP 145 is an aluminium hardshell that opens to the side with self-deploying side windows, sleeping up to 2 people on a roughly 205 x 135 cm surface. It uses an aluminium honeycomb base and includes integrated LED lighting and a roof window. Manufacturer recommends at least two crossbars with about 60 cm rail spacing.
